Weekend Subway Closure:
- April 13th & 14th: Full Subway Closure from St. George to Woodbine. There will be no subway service on Line 2 between St George and Woodbine stations this Saturday, April 13th and Sunday, April 14th for track work.
- Shuttle buses will operate.
- The City will be reconstructing the full laneway behind our businesses located on the north side of Danforth from Ellerbeck to Broadview beginning this Monday, April 15th.
- Construction is expected to take until early to mid May.
- The Green P parking lot located to the north of this laneway will remain open but a certain number of spots will be blocked off during this construction period and there will be no access from the lot onto the laneway.
- We have received a Construction Mitigation Grant from the City of Toronto which is dedicated to a May spring event that includes live outdoor music.
- Tunes 'n Blooms will take place on the following dates:
- Saturday, May 4: noon to 3pm; in front of Der Dietemann Antiques, Kitchenette/Bloor Eyewear, the Black Swan, the Carrot Common courtyard.
- Friday, May 10: noon to 3pm; in front of Der Dietemann Antiques and the Black Swan.
- Friday, May 10: 5pm to 8pm; in the Carrot Common courtyard
- Saturday, May 11: noon to 3pm; in front of Der Dietemann Antiques, Kitchenette/Bloor Eyewear, the Black Swan, iPro Realty, and the Carrot Common courtyard.
- On Saturday, May 11 we will be including enhancements: face painting, BIA gift certificate give-aways, stilt walkers.
- We've also applied for a sidewalk sale permit for our full BIA for Saturday, May 11. I'm still waiting to see if the City has approved the permit application. I will provide details once I know if it's been approved. For now, keep it in mind and perhaps formulate a few plans. Saturday, May 11 is the day before Mother's Day - so a busy shopping day!
Loblaws switch to No Frills:
- Our Broadview Loblaws will be closing on April 22.
- It will be replaced with a No Frills which is part of the Loblaws umbrella.
- The No Frills is scheduled to open on May 2.
